Transaction 31735faac04b70184a3be94988fd0bd7276deac69ca5d7fa24eff7723807a954

1 Input
2 Outputs
  • 31735faac04b70184a3be94988fd0bd7276deac69ca5d7fa24eff7723807a954:0
  • value  470327
    address  38vVw6xS1zUhYFsb1MauSekYkfhYij4uXK
  • 31735faac04b70184a3be94988fd0bd7276deac69ca5d7fa24eff7723807a954:1
  • value  158653727
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p